Browsers like Chrome and Firefox do have some options to automatically fill in basic form data like name, address, email, phone number, and credit card, but they are a bit limiting. However, a browser extension can be far more advanced and save much more data for when forms require more than just standard information. Here we show you five browser extensions for filling in online forms with ease.

  1. RoboForm

Most people will know RoboForm as a password manager like LastPass or BitWarden. What makes RoboForm extra useful is its powerful form filling feature which has fields for almost everything you can think of when filling in an online form. You can install the desktop application which offers a few extra features like auto fill without asking and a browser context menu but installing just the extension works fine.

You will first need to create a Roboform account from the extension with an email and password. If you want to also use the password management features or have sensitive information in the form filling data, choose a strong password. Form data can be added to Roboform in a couple of ways; by manually filling in an Identity or saving a completed form for a specific website.

Roboform fill form

Completing the required fields in an Identity will allow you to automatically fill a form for any website. Create a new Identity from the RoboForm Options menu, right click on the identity and select Edit. This opens a window with fields for dozens of form entries. There are tabs for Person, Business, Passport, Address, Credit Card, Bank Account, Car and a Custom tab to add fields manually.

Roboform edit identity

Once you have filled in all the required fields, visit a website with a form, click the RoboForm icon and then on your Identity to fill it in. If there is a particular webpage that you want to save all the fields that you’ve entered, click on the RoboForm icon and click Save. The next time you visit the same page, the form will auto fill and submit. An entry appears above the Identities which can be edited, deleted and etc.

RoboForm has desktop applications for Windows and Mac OSX as well as mobile apps for iOS, and Android. There used to be a limitation of only 10 stored logins in the free version of RoboForm but these days it’s unlimited logins.

  1. Autofill for Chrome by Fillr

Fillr says their extension is the most accurate and intelligent form filler in the world, which is quite a bold claim to make. As a standalone form filling extension, Autofill is easy to use and has a sizeable number of fields that can be filled in to make form filling more complete. However, there is only a single profile so you can’t create different profiles for different scenarios.

In addition to a standard Fill Form tab with name, address, email and mobile phone, there are other more detailed sections to fill in from the My Profile tab. They are; Personal Details, Contact Details, Addresses, Credit Cards, Identification, and Passwords. Even though there is only a single profile, you can set up and choose from multiple addresses, emails, phone numbers, credit cards, and passwords.

Fillr my profile

During first launch, the extension will require setting up a PIN which will be required whenever you want to access credit cards or passwords. The PIN option can be turned off if you don’t want it. To finish the install and get started, enter a name and email address. After adding data to all the required fields in Autofill, simply press “Fill the form” when you encounter a form that needs filling.

Fillr fill form

There is an option in the Setting menu (top right) to sync the extension data to Dropbox. One of the downsides of Autofill is you cannot manually add unknown fields or ask it to learn them. If specific fields or even the whole form is not recognized, you need to contact Fillr so they can add the data and fix the form to work in the future.

  1. Form Filler

Form Filler is designed with developers in mind so they can quickly test their own online forms. It can also be very useful for one time use forms that need to be filled in for things like downloading free software, ebooks, and etc. The idea behind Form Filler is to automatically fill all fields in a form with random or dummy data which will be good enough to bypass the form and continue.

Because you don’t have to enter any of your own credentials into the Form Filler extension, it’s ready to go as soon as it’s installed. All you have to do is visit an online form and click on the Form Filler toolbar icon. The fields in the form will immediately be filled with relevant but random data. Click the toolbar icon again to replace the current data with something else.

Form filler

Despite the randomness of the entered data, some settings can be made more specific. For passwords, you can use a specific or a random string while emails can be set to a random or specific host (mailinator is the default) and user name. That’s helpful if you need to receive a verification email but still want fake data in the rest of the form.

Form filler email password settings

There is a custom fields section in Options but editing will require a bit of knowledge on how forms work. CAPTCHAs and hidden fields can be ignored while agree or TOS boxes can be automatically checked. The context menu allows for filling a single field if you don’t want the whole form to be random data. Form Filler isn’t perfect and gets fields wrong occasionally, but it’s still very convenient for this kind of form filling.

  1. Autofill

Autofill is an extension that has the ability to fill a form completely on page load without any interaction from the user. This is a useful function if you visit a number of regular sites and know what data needs to be entered into the form fields. While Autofill is quite powerful, a number of its options will require some experience to get the most out of it. However, less experienced users can also get it to do an effective job.

Autofill supports profiles and they can be used for different purposes such as for specific websites or only filling in certain parts of forms. By default, there are no pre-configured profiles and Autofill doesn’t come with a common list of fields waiting for the user to fill up. To get started, fill in an online form, click the Autofill icon, create a new profile from the drop down and then click the “Generate Autofill Rules” button.

Autofill generate rules

You can leave it at that and the form will be filled when you visit the same webpage again, but it won’t work on other forms. To make sure the data can be used on other forms, go to the Autofill options and delete the text at the bottom of the page in the Site box. That removes the trigger for Autofill to only input the data at that specific URL. Once you fill in a few forms, Autofill should have enough field and input data to start working automatically.

Autofill site trigger

The Exceptions tab allows you to exclude any web pages where you don’t want Autofill to automatically fill the form. There’s also a Text Clips tab which allows for entire blocks of text to be pasted onto the page and an Import/Export settings tab. Options like autofill delay, controlling sound effects, masking passwords and manual mode are in the Other Stuff tab.

  1. Simple Form Fill

While Simple Form Fill might not be considered a proper autofill extension, it is very easy to use, which is why we think it’s worth mentioning. The idea is pretty simple, you add a selection of words, numbers or phrases into the extension that you think might be required by any forms you want to fill in. Then when you need to complete a form, simply select an input field, right click and choose something from the list.

Simple form fill

As you are not limited by what kind of text can be entered, Simple Form Fill is quite useful for short forms and text boxes and can be used to complement other auto fill extensions. There’s also an autocomplete option where typing in a few letters will popup a selection box with matching entries from your list.

Adding to the items list can be done in a couple of ways. Firstly you can click on the extension’s icon in the toolbar and simply type what you want into the Items box. Alternatively, type something into a form currently being filled in, and if it isn’t in the list already, highlight it, right click and select Add from the context menu.

Simlpe form fill options

The autocomplete function is not enabled by default so if you want to use it, check the boxes in the options window. Upping the trigger characters to two or three will stop too many entries appearing at once if you have a sizeable list. This type of form filling obviously works in text boxes only and not drop down menus for country, dates, gender, and etc.

Auto Fill Forms Using Integrated Browser Options
The form filling abilities of browsers like Chrome and Firefox have improved over the years but they are still quite basic when compared to third party extensions. However, if your needs are fairly simple and you only require a few details like address, phone number, and email to be remembered, the integrated form filler may be all you need.

Chrome autofill

The Addresses and more window in Chrome has boxes for several pieces of data. There are options for Name, Organization, Street Address, Town/City, Country, Phone number, and Email. Other filling options like state/province and zip/postal code will appear depending on the selected country.

Firefox is also slowly implementing some basic auto fill options. The Autofill Addresses option is in Privacy and Security and is pretty similar to Chrome. The only real difference from Chrome is Firefox has three boxes for first, middle and last name instead of one box for full name.

How to Auto Fill Forms Using Autofill Chrome Extension:
Autofill is probably one of the best form filler Chrome extensions that let you auto-fill forms with ease. It lets you create custom form fields by simply entering the field type, field name, field value, and site (optional) which it will use to auto-fill forms. One of the unique features of this extension is that it automatically fills up form fields with the information added by you. That means when you open up any web page with form fields, you don’t have to tell the extension to fill up the fields.

Now, let us take a look at the steps required to setup this extension.

Step 1: To get started, the first thing you need to do is install the extension and then you’ll see an extension icon on the toolbar of the browser. Simply right-click on the extension icon and select “Options” to open up the Settings page.

extension icon

Step 2: On the Settings page, you’ll see a tab named, “Form Fields” where you can create your own custom form field values. For this, simply click on the “+” button at the bottom and then a new blank field will be added at the top. The field is divided into 4 sections, named: Type, Name, Value, and Site.

add form fields

Step 3: Let’s say you want to create a form field for your first name, then click on the drop-down menu under the “Type” section and select the field type as “Text”. After that, on the “Name” section simply type “First Name” and then enter your first name under the “Value” section. As soon as you do that, click on the “Save” button to make the created form field active. The “Site” section is optional and it can be used if you want to assign the custom form fields to any specific site only.

Step 4: Now, whenever you visit any website with form fields, this extension will automatically fill out the information without the need to enter them manually.

How to Auto Fill Forms with AutoFill Forms Extension on Chrome:
AutoFill Forms is another amazing auto form filler extension for Chrome. It lets you easily fill out forms with custom profiles which you’ve created by determining the input for each form fields and with just a click. It works with almost all the valid form fields like checkboxes, input fields, radio button, text areas, etc. The best part about this extension is that if any form field doesn’t match automatically with the custom profiles, then you can use the context menu option to fill out the fields.

Let us see how to use this extension to auto-fill forms.

Step 1: Install the extension on your Chrome browser, and right click on the extension icon to select “Options”. After that, the extension “Settings” page will pop up where you can create custom profiles by selecting the rule name and rule value for different form fields.

create profile

Step 2: By default, it offers 30 rule names for the form fields like username, first-name, last-name, gender, full name, and so on. For each of these rule names, you can enter a custom value which you want to fill out automatically while browsing websites. Apart from the predefined rule names, you can also add your own under the “Add/Edit a Value” section.

Step 3: Once you’re done entering the values for the required rule names, the extension can start filling out forms automatically. However, unlike the “Autofill”extension, you do have to click on the extension icon to fill all the form fields at once.

choose profile

When you click on the extension icon, it will pop up a small dialog where it will ask you to choose the custom profile which you’ve created earlier to fill out the fields.

How to Use Formbot Extension on Chrome to Auto Fill Forms:
FormBot is one of the simplest auto form filler Chrome extensions which lets you fill out forms instantly. It actually comes with some predefined form field elements such as username, password, email, phone, card number, and more in which you can enter custom values. These values will be used by this extension for filling out forms automatically. This extension also works like AutoFill Forms and RoboForm, as you need to click on the extension icon once to fill out the fields on a web page.

Simply, follow the steps below to use this extension for auto-filling forms.

Step 1: After installing the extension, you need to right-click on the extension icon and select “Options” to open up the “Settings” page.

Step 2: On the “Settings” page, you’ll see all the predefined form field elements like username, password, email, card number, etc. For each element, you can enter anything you like which will be used by this extension while auto-filling forms. To enter a custom value for any form field element, you need to type in the input field associated with the “Default Value” option. Remember, there is no option to add custom form field elements on this extension.

fill form fields info

Step 3: Once you’re done entering the information, you can start using this extension for filling form fields automatically. For this, all you got to do is click on the extension icon when browsing a web page and it will automatically fill the fields with the default values entered by you.

How to Use a Password Manager to Auto Fill Forms on Chrome:
There are lots of password managers out there, and many of them come with option to fill forms as well, in addition to filling passwords. They are not as feature rich as the dedicated form filler extensions I have mentioned above, but they are suitable for filling basic form fields.

I will walk you through two of the popular password managers (LastPass and Dashlane) to demonstrate how to fill forms using a password manager. If your password manager supports form filling, then the process will more or less remain the same.

LastPass:
LastPass is one of the best password managers which comes with an additional auto-form filling feature. Here, I will only talk about the auto-form filling feature of LastPass and how to use it to do the same. But, if you would like to know more about it, then go ahead and read the full review here.

Let us get straight to the steps required to fill out form fields automatically using LastPass.

Step 1: To get started, install LastPass extension in your browser and click on the extension icon to login. If you don’t have a LastPass account, then you need to create one to proceed. Once you’re in, go to the “Form Fills” section and click on “Add Form Fill”.

add form fill

Step 2: After that, it will open up a new tab where you will be able to enter various details under tabs like Personal, Address, Contact, Credit Card, Bank Account, etc. You can also add custom form fields if required.

fill out pertsonal details

Step 3: When you browse any website, you’ll see a LastPass icon in the form fields. Now, to fill out the form fields all you got to do is click on the icon and select the option “Fill a Form with FormFill” and it will ask you to choose the form fill which you’ve created in the above step.

add form fields details

As soon as you select the form fill, all the form fields will be filled up automatically by this extension. Do note that if any form field doesn’t match with the details stored on your LastPass account, then you can use the context menu to add it manually.

Dashlane:
Dashlane is another useful password manager which also offers an additional feature to fill out forms automatically. Unlike the other extensions mentioned above, Dashlane requires you to install the desktop client which assist the Chrome extension to help you fill out forms automatically. You can read more about Dashlane from here.

Let use see how to use Dashlane to fill form fields automatically.

Step 1: First, install the desktop client to your PC and then it will automatically prompt you to install the Chrome extension. Once you do that, create a Dashlane account and sign in. On the right of the window, you’ll see a tab named Personal Info under which you’ll be able to add your personal details like name, email, phone number, address, etc.

fill information

Step 2: When you’re done entering your personal details, simply browse any web page in which you want to auto fill the form fields. Now, similar to LastPass, you will also see a Dashlane icon in all the input fields. After that, you need to simply click on any of the icons and choose the information dialog. As soon as you do that, all the form fields will fill up automatically with the details entered by you on the desktop client.
